Electrical systems are the networks of wires, circuits, and devices that deliver electricity from power sources to end users. These systems are designed to provide safe and reliable power to homes, businesses, and other facilities. Without proper installation and maintenance of electrical systems, there is a risk of fires, electric shocks, and other hazards that can pose a threat to life and property.

Electrical services refer to the range of tasks and activities involved in the design, installation, repair, and maintenance of electrical systems. These services are provided by electricians, electrical engineers, and other professionals who have the expertise and training to ensure that electrical systems operate safely and efficiently. From wiring a new building to troubleshooting a malfunctioning circuit, electrical services are essential for ensuring that electricity is delivered where and when it is needed.

One of the key benefits of modern electrical systems and services is their ability to improve energy efficiency. By using energy-efficient appliances, lighting, and other devices, consumers can reduce their electricity consumption and save money on their utility bills. In addition, smart electrical systems and services can help to optimize energy usage by automatically adjusting power levels based on demand, weather conditions, and other factors. This not only reduces energy waste but also helps to minimize the environmental impact of electricity generation.

Another important aspect of electrical systems and services is their role in promoting safety and preventing accidents. Electrical hazards such as electric shocks and fires can be avoided by ensuring that electrical systems are installed and maintained correctly. Professional electrical services can help to identify and repair potential safety hazards, such as faulty wiring, overloaded circuits, and damaged equipment. By taking proactive measures to address these issues, homeowners and businesses can reduce the risk of electrical accidents and protect the health and well-being of their occupants.
